The heart of the home

Today’s open floor plans allow for easy entertaining but present a challenge with establishing defined spaces and a cohesive look and feel.

This home features a living room open to the kitchen with breakfast nook. Indoor / outdoor living is encouraged with the large screened-in porch and 12’ sliding glass doors.

The area is connected to the front entryway and open dining room, as well as the mudroom / laundry utility area and Primary bedroom.

All spaces needed to go together, but not be too closely matched. This was achieved by a consistent color palette of neutral tones with heavily textured elements and organic patterns throughout.
